Compact Loader Land Clearing : Important Tips
Employing a Bobcat for brush removal demands careful planning and appropriate technique. Start by evaluating the thickness of the vegetation and pinpointing any impediments like stumps. Utilize a rotary cutter attachment to efficiently clear brush. Remember to run at a slow rate and be mindful of uneven terrain to minimize instability. Lastly , consider chipping the removed material for reuse or retaining it on-site if appropriate .
Small Digger vs. Bobcat for Brush Removal
When starting a land clearing project, the selection between a mini excavator and a skid steer can be important. Generally , a mini excavator excels at digging roots and managing uneven terrain, offering more accuracy for accurate work. However, a skid steer is often flexible with its range of implements , making it ideal for moving debris and land clearing anderson sc leveling ground. Ultimately , the optimal machine depends on the specific needs and challenges of your project .

Clearing Land: Equipment Options & Considerations
When readying land for building, selecting the appropriate machinery is vital. Options range from simple implements like hatchets and spades , suitable for modest spaces, to heavy-duty implements such as bulldozers and brush trimmers. Consider factors like scope of the terrain, the thickness of undergrowth, and your resources. Hiring larger machinery is often a budget-friendly option for infrequent projects . Remember to frequently ensure for hidden lines before commencing any soil clearing .
